## Dependency Pinning — Ostermill Platform

All services pin exact versions. No ranges, no wildcards. The Lockhaven bot opens weekly bump PRs; merge only after CI passes on the Fenwick staging ring. Security patches bypass the weekly cycle — land same day. Never hand-edit the lockfile; regenerate it with the pin tool. If a transitive dep conflicts, pin it explicitly at the top level and note why in the manifest comment. The pin tool itself is a service and reads its own configuration values, reproduced below.

settings of yawif-yafop:
[druys]
port = 9000
region = south-3
host = druys.zemvarsoft.internal
team = frador
timeout_ms = 3000
retries = 4

Context: Ardenfell line margins slipped three points over two quarters. Drivers: input steel costs, aggressive discounting at the Westmoor branch, and a stale price book. Proposal: uplift list prices four percent, tighten discount authority to regional level, sunset the two lowest-margin SKUs. Risk: volume loss at Halverton accounts, estimated under two percent. Decision requested at Thursday's review. Modelling assumptions are in the appendix pack. The commercial reasoning leadership wants kept close is noted directly below.

board note of tajop-yajof: The finance team signed off on a budget of $77.6 million for Project Pramir.

## Deployment: SDK parity

For the weekly sync: the Tindervale Go SDK now matches the Kestrel JS SDK on retry semantics, pagination, and streaming uploads. Remaining gaps: batch deletes and webhook signing, tracked for next release. Deploys must pin both SDKs to the same API contract version — mismatches break pagination cursors silently. CI enforces the pin check on every release branch. The deployment pipeline uses the configuration below.

service settings:
KELIX_PIN=8539
KELIX_TENANT=norir
KELIX_METRICS_HOST=metrics.kelix.lumicsys.example
KELIX_SEAL=seal_786023af
KELIX_STANDBY_TEAM=druath

ALERT: Cursor-based pagination on the Fernwick public REST API is leaking sequential record identifiers in the next-page token, enabling enumeration of hidden resources. Token opacity requirements are not met in v2 endpoints. Security review requested before the next release. The affected endpoint list and proposed token format are documented on the internal page below.

dashboard of taduf-yagap = https://confluence.tolvaqsys.internal/display/display/projects/display